Lil Yachty
Calls Out Fan During Tribute to Juice WRLD
Confronts Disruption at Concert
Published April 5, 2025 8:48 AM PDT
Lil Yachty reacted strongly this week when a fan disrupted a moment of silence dedicated to Juice WRLD during one of his performances, demonstrating his commitment to honoring the late artist’s memory. The incident took place at a concert in Washington, D.C., part of Tyler, The Creator‘s “Chromakopia” tour.
A video from the event has circulated widely, showing Lil Yachty’s frustration as he confronted the heckler who interrupted the solemn occasion. In an emphatic response, he shouted, “SHUT THE F*** UP!” and enlisted the audience’s help to identify the interrupter.
Once the individual was pointed out, Lil Yachty made an example of them, encouraging the crowd to boo, emphasizing the importance of respect during tributes for artists like Juice WRLD.
This wasn’t the first time Lil Yachty faced disruptions during moments of remembrance for the late rapper, who died in 2019 from an accidental overdose. Just the previous week, a similar incident occurred at a concert in Pittsburgh where patrons shouted during the tribute, prompting an outcry from the audience who booed the offenders.
